Jeet Kune Do Basics

Aug. 20, 2007
The secret's of Bruce Lee's fighting style are revealed in this new book from Tuttle Publishing. Jeet Kune Do Basics gives readers a robust explanation of the fighting art developed by Lee, unquestionably one of the most influential martial artists in history. Mostly an instructional text on jeet kune do ("the way of the intercepting fist") this book also provides insight into the life of Lee himself. With 50 photographs demonstrating how to take down any opponent, "Jeet Kune Do Basics" offers the best offensive and defensive techniques available. Lee's belief that it was important to aggressively close in on a rival, rather than passively wait for them to attack, is part of what gives this book its unique flair. Beyond philosophy and technique, this book also provides the essentials you'd expect from any top-level martial arts text: How to choose the right teacher, what to expect at a first class, and the moves crucial to the style.
